3M to Acquire Meguiar’s Inc.

3M announced today that it has entered into an agreement to acquire Irvine, Calif.-based Meguiar’s Inc. Terms of the transaction were not disclosed.

Meguiar’s brings its products and 100-year history to 3M’s range of automotive aftermarket products. Meguiar’s products include waxes, polishes, cleaners, conditioners and protectants for the automotive and marine markets.

"The addition of Meguiar’s builds on our professional offering for the automotive industry and brings the expertise of Barry Meguiar in the growing enthusiast market for car care products," said Ian Hardgrove, vice president, 3M Automotive Aftermarket Division. "Together, Meguiar’s and 3M will collaborate to deliver even more innovative high performance products for enthusiasts around the world."

Through Meguiar’s internationally syndicated, multimedia broadcasting network, automotive enthusiasts can keep up with major automotive events and the latest collector car hobby news.

“We are excited about the opportunity to grow our business by joining forces with one of the world’s great global companies – working together to increase our support of the car hobby worldwide,” said Barry Meguiar, president and CEO, Meguiar’s Inc.

3M’s Automotive Aftermarket Division provides a comprehensive line of 3M products for auto body repair professionals and auto enthusiasts. Complementary acquisitions such as this support 3M’s growth strategy to strengthen its core businesses and expand into adjacent markets.

Meguiar’s employs about 115 people. The transaction is expected to be completed in the fourth quarter.
